The Nature of Overheating in Laptops

Laptops, by design, generate heat. This heat comes from various internal components that work tirelessly to deliver the performance you need, be it for gaming, video editing, or web browsing. However, when a laptop operates at higher temperatures than recommended, it can lead to problems.

Why is it important to manage laptop temperature?

Overheating not only affects performance but can also cause physical damage to internal components such as the CPU, GPU, and battery. Continuous heat exposure can lead to:
Thermal Throttling: This is a mechanism that limits the performance of the CPU or GPU to reduce temperature. It results in slower performance during demanding tasks.
Hardware Damage: Prolonged exposure to high temperatures may damage crucial components, leading to costly repairs.
Reduced Battery Life: Overheating can shorten the lifespan of your laptop’s battery.

Understanding the cause of overheating is the first step to finding effective solutions.

Common Causes of Overheating in Lenovo Laptops

When trying to determine why your Lenovo laptop is getting hot, consider the following factors:

1. Dust Accumulation

Dust is one of the most common culprits of overheating. As dust accumulates over time, it clogs air vents and fans, restricting airflow. This can lead to higher temperatures and decreased cooling efficiency.

2. Insufficient Cooling Solutions

Most Lenovo laptops come equipped with cooling solutions like fans and heat sinks. However, if these components are malfunctioning, or if the laptop is placed on a soft surface that obstructs airflow (like a bed or couch), it can lead to overheating.

3. High-Performance Tasks

Running resource-intensive applications such as video games, 3D modeling software, or even multiple browser tabs can drive CPU and GPU usage to high levels. This increased load generates more heat than a laptop can typically handle.

4. Software Issues

Bugs in the operating system or software inefficiencies can also cause your laptop to work harder than necessary, leading to overheating. Malware or unnecessary background applications can also consume resources and generate excess heat.

5. Aging Components

As a laptop ages, its components may degrade. Thermal paste, which helps transfer heat away from the CPU and GPU, may dry out, reducing its effectiveness. Similarly, fans may become less efficient due to age and wear.

Effective Solutions to Combat Overheating

Now that we understand the causes and risks associated with overheating, let’s explore various solutions to help keep your Lenovo laptop cool.

1. Regular Cleaning

  • Clean Air Vents and Fans: Use a can of compressed air to blow out dust from the air vents and fans regularly. Ensure your laptop is powered off and unplugged while performing this task.
  • Internal Cleaning: For deep cleaning, consider disassembling your laptop (if you’re comfortable doing so) or have it cleaned by a professional. This will remove dust from internal components, improving cooling efficiency.

2. Use Laptop Cooling Pads

Investing in a laptop cooling pad can substantially help reduce operating temperatures. Cooling pads often come with fans that supplement the laptop’s built-in cooling system, providing additional airflow.

3. Optimize Performance Settings

Adjusting your performance settings can reduce the workload on your laptop’s CPU and GPU, thus generating less heat. To do this:
– Open the Control Panel, then go to “Power Options.”
– Choose a balanced or power-saving plan rather than high-performance settings.

4. Update Software

Keeping your operating system and drivers up to date can ensure your laptop runs efficiently. Updates often include performance improvements and fixes for bugs that may cause overheating.

5. Monitor Resource Usage

Using built-in tools or third-party software can help you monitor CPU and GPU usage. Pay attention to background applications and processes consuming high resources unnecessarily.

6. Check Hardware Status

If you notice persistent overheating, inspect your hardware:
– Ensure that fans are operational and are providing proper airflow.
– Consider replacing old thermal paste on your CPU and GPU if you’re comfortable with hardware maintenance.

How can I check if my Lenovo laptop is overheating?

You can monitor your Lenovo laptop’s temperature using various software tools designed to report CPU and GPU temperatures in real time. Programs like HWMonitor, Speccy, or Core Temp can indicate whether your laptop is running above its normal operating temperature. Typical temperatures for laptops should generally be between 30°C to 70°C, depending on the workload.

Additionally, if you notice physical symptoms such as excessive fan noise, unusual thermal sensations on the laptop’s surface, or performance throttling—like lagging and slow application response—these can also indicate overheating. Keeping an eye on these signs can help you take preventive measures before the overheating leads to more serious issues.
